Thē Edükátion Shõw

  • Australia

Get ready for an hilarious, high-energy comedy show for silly-minded kids (6–12) and their grown-ups!

Join comedian Gavin Ingham and his wildly unqualified teachers of The Mēlbøürné Edükátion Shkool für Edükáting Edükátablés on a rollercoaster of clowning, chaos, ukulele sing-a-longs and ridiculous 'lessons' about life – with silly songs, visual gags, surprise characters and zero actual education

This heart-filled show celebrates being proudly silly… plus learn how to make music with fart sounds whilst you laugh your buttholes off.

A delightfully dumb, interactive treat where the audience is smarter than the teachers on stage.
